excel公式得出的数据怎么复制粘贴的内容不一样
作者:百问excel教程网
|
182人看过
发布时间:2026-03-03 22:43:44
当您发现excel公式得出的数据怎么复制粘贴的内容不一样时,核心原因是复制时默认携带了公式逻辑,而非静态数值,解决方法是复制后使用“选择性粘贴”功能,并选择“数值”选项,即可将动态计算结果转为固定数据,确保粘贴内容一致。
在日常工作中,我们常常会遇到一个令人困惑的场景:在电子表格软件中,明明一个单元格里显示的是通过公式计算得出的、完全正确的数字,可当我们将其复制并粘贴到另一个地方时,显示的内容却截然不同,要么变成了错误的数值,要么干脆变成了一串乱码或公式本身。这个问题不仅影响工作效率,更可能引发数据错误,导致严重的决策失误。今天,我们就来彻底剖析“excel公式得出的数据怎么复制粘贴的内容不一样”这一现象背后的所有原因,并提供一套完整、深度且实用的解决方案。
理解单元格的本质:显示值与实际值 要解决问题,首先必须理解电子表格中单元格的“双重身份”。一个单元格在屏幕上显示给我们看的,我们称之为“显示值”。而这个显示值背后所代表的真实内容,则是“实际值”。对于输入了纯数字或文本的单元格,显示值和实际值通常是相同的。但对于包含公式的单元格,情况就复杂了:它的实际值是一段计算指令(例如“=A1+B1”),而显示值则是这段指令执行后得出的结果(例如“100”)。当我们执行普通的复制粘贴操作时,软件默认复制的是单元格的“实际值”。因此,如果你复制了一个公式单元格,粘贴到新位置的实际值仍然是那段公式。如果新位置周围单元格的引用关系发生了变化,或者根本不存在引用单元格,那么公式计算出的显示值自然就会“不一样”,甚至报错。这就是“excel公式得出的数据怎么复制粘贴的内容不一样”最根本、最核心的原理。 原因一:默认复制粘贴行为携带了公式 正如前文所述,软件的标准操作逻辑是复制单元格的全部属性。当你选中一个单元格并按“复制”(快捷键Ctrl+C)时,内存中存储的不仅是那个显示出来的数字,还包括其格式、公式、批注等一系列信息。紧接着的“粘贴”(快捷键Ctrl+V)操作,则是将这些信息原封不动地“移植”到目标区域。如果源单元格包含公式“=SUM(A1:A10)”,那么粘贴后,目标单元格也会包含一个公式。此时,该公式会根据其在新工作表中的相对位置,自动调整引用。例如,如果你将它粘贴到向右一列的位置,公式可能会变成“=SUM(B1:B10)”。如果B1:B10区域的数据与A1:A10完全不同,那么计算结果自然“不一样”。更糟糕的是,如果你将公式粘贴到一个完全无关的文件或位置,公式引用的单元格可能不存在,导致显示“REF!”等错误值,这与原来的数据相比,简直是天壤之别。 原因二:单元格引用方式导致的相对变化 公式中引用其他单元格时,有三种主要方式:相对引用(如A1)、绝对引用(如$A$1)和混合引用(如A$1或$A1)。相对引用是默认的,也是最容易导致粘贴后数据“变样”的元凶。它的含义是“相对于当前单元格的位置”。当你复制一个包含相对引用的公式时,公式中的地址会随着粘贴位置的变化而同步变化。假设在C1单元格有公式“=A1+B1”,其含义是“计算本行左边两列单元格与本行左边一列单元格之和”。如果你将C1复制并粘贴到E5单元格,软件会忠实地执行相对引用规则:E5单元格的公式会自动调整为“=C5+D5”。如果C5和D5是空值或别的数据,结果当然与你期望的、来自A1和B1的原始数据不同。很多用户并未深刻理解相对引用的这一特性,从而在跨区域复制粘贴时感到困惑。 原因三:粘贴目标区域的格式干扰 有时,即使你正确地粘贴了数值,显示出来的结果也可能“不一样”。这常常是目标单元格的格式在作祟。例如,源单元格显示的是“0.5”,其实际值也是数字0.5,但它的格式可能被设置为显示两位小数,所以你看不到区别。如果你将它作为数值粘贴到一个格式为“百分比”的单元格中,该单元格会显示为“50%”,虽然背后的数值0.5没变,但视觉呈现截然不同,容易造成误解。另一种情况是日期和时间的格式:数字“44197”在常规格式下就是一个数字,但在日期格式下会显示为“2021-01-01”。如果你复制一个日期,但粘贴时连同其公式和格式一起到了一个新位置,而该位置的行高列宽、格式设置不同,也可能导致显示不完整或变形,让人感觉数据“不对”。 原因四:外部链接与跨工作簿引用的失效 当你的公式引用了其他工作表甚至其他工作簿文件中的数据时,就构成了外部链接。例如,公式为“=[预算表.xlsx]Sheet1!$A$1”。复制包含此类公式的单元格后,粘贴行为会变得非常棘手。如果你在同一工作簿内粘贴,链接可能还能维持。但如果你粘贴到一个新的、未保存的工作簿,或者源工作簿“预算表.xlsx”未被同时打开或路径改变,那么该外部链接就会失效。粘贴后的单元格可能会显示为“REF!”错误,或者保留一个无法更新的旧值,这与原始动态更新的数据相比,就是“不一样”的、过时的或错误的信息。 核心解决方案:掌握“选择性粘贴”的强大功能 理解了问题根源,解决之道便清晰明了。对付“excel公式得出的数据怎么复制粘贴的内容不一样”这一难题,最强大、最标准的武器就是“选择性粘贴”功能。它允许你精确控制要粘贴的内容,剥离掉你不需要的公式、格式等属性。操作步骤如下:首先,正常选中并复制(Ctrl+C)包含公式的源单元格或区域。然后,右键点击目标单元格,在弹出菜单中选择“选择性粘贴”。此时会弹出一个对话框,里面提供了十余种粘贴选项。对于我们的需求,最关键的是“数值”选项。选择它,再点击“确定”。这样,只有公式计算后的那个静态结果数字(或文本)会被粘贴到目标位置,公式本身则被抛弃。粘贴后的数据就变成了一个固定的、不会随源数据改变而改变的“死”数字,从而确保了内容的一致性。 方法延伸:选择性粘贴中的其他实用选项 除了“数值”,“选择性粘贴”对话框里还有其他宝藏选项,可以应对复杂场景。“值和数字格式”选项,会在粘贴数值的同时,将源单元格的数字格式(如货币符号、小数位数)也带过来,确保显示样式一致。“值和源格式”则会粘贴数值和全部格式(包括字体、颜色、边框)。如果你只想粘贴公式计算的结果,但又希望保留目标单元格原有的格式,则可以使用“数值”并勾选“跳过空单元”或“转置”等附加选项进行组合。熟练运用这些选项,你可以像外科手术般精确地控制数据迁移过程。 快捷键技巧:快速粘贴数值 对于需要频繁进行“粘贴为数值”操作的用户,记住快捷键能极大提升效率。在复制源数据后,你可以使用“Alt + E, S, V”这一系列按键(适用于旧版界面),或者更通用的“Ctrl + Alt + V”调出选择性粘贴对话框,然后按“V”键选择“数值”,最后回车。在一些新版中,还可以使用“Ctrl + Shift + V”进行快速数值粘贴(并非所有版本支持)。将这些快捷键肌肉记忆化,是告别复制粘贴烦恼的捷径。 从源头控制:将公式一次性转为固定值 有时,我们不仅需要将公式结果粘贴到别处,甚至希望源数据区域本身也从动态公式变为静态值。例如,一份已经计算完成的报表,为了防止后续误改公式或引用,需要将其“固化”。方法是:选中包含公式的整个区域,执行“复制”(Ctrl+C),然后不要点击其他地方,直接在该区域上执行“选择性粘贴”为“数值”(右键或使用快捷键)。操作完成后,你会发现原来的公式全部被其计算结果替换了,单元格里只剩下数字。这是一个不可逆的操作,所以在执行前请务必确认,或者保留一份带公式的原始文件备份。 应对引用变化:正确使用绝对引用符号 如果你复制公式的目的,是希望在新位置重复相同的计算逻辑(比如始终引用固定的单价单元格),那么你不应该剥离公式,而应该修正公式本身。在编辑公式时,在行号或列标前加上美元符号“$”,可以将其锁定,变为绝对引用。例如,将“=A1B1”改为“=$A$1B1”,那么无论你将这个公式复制到何处,它都会固定乘以A1单元格的值,而B1的引用仍会相对变化。通过合理设计公式中的引用方式,你可以让公式在复制粘贴后,智能地计算出正确结果,而不是“不一样”的错误结果。 处理跨文件粘贴:确保数据源的稳定性 对于涉及跨工作簿引用的数据,若需复制粘贴,最稳妥的方法是先将其“本地化”。即在复制前,通过“选择性粘贴-数值”的方式,将依赖外部链接的公式在自己工作簿内转化为静态值,然后再进行跨文件的复制粘贴。或者,你也可以使用“粘贴链接”选项,但这会在目标文件创建新的外部链接,需谨慎管理。如果必须保持动态链接,则需确保所有相关文件在相同的目录结构下,并在传输文件时一并打包,向接收方说明打开顺序。 检查与验证:粘贴后的数据校对步骤 完成粘贴操作后,养成即时校对的习惯至关重要。不要盲目相信操作结果。简单的校对方法是:选中一个粘贴后的单元格,观察编辑栏(公式栏)。如果编辑栏显示的是纯数字或文本,说明是数值粘贴成功。如果编辑栏显示的是公式(以等号开头),则说明你粘贴的仍然是公式。对于大量数据,可以抽样检查,或者使用“定位条件”功能(F5 -> 定位条件 -> 公式)来快速选中所有包含公式的单元格,以此判断粘贴区域是否已完全转为数值。 高级场景:粘贴数值时如何处理错误值 有时,源数据区域中可能夹杂着“N/A”、“DIV/0!”等公式错误值。如果你直接使用“选择性粘贴-数值”,这些错误值也会作为静态结果被粘贴过去。如果你希望忽略或替换这些错误值,可以在粘贴前进行处理。一种方法是使用“IFERROR”函数将原公式包裹起来,例如将“=A1/B1”改为“=IFERROR(A1/B1, 0)”,这样当除数为零时,公式结果会显示为0而不是错误值,然后再粘贴数值。另一种方法是粘贴后,使用“查找和替换”功能,将“”开头的错误值全部替换为0或空值。 利用剪贴板任务窗格进行多项目管理 在处理复杂的数据整理任务时,剪贴板任务窗格是一个被低估的工具。你可以通过“开始”选项卡下的剪贴板启动器打开它。它能够存储多达24项你复制过的内容。你可以多次复制不同的单元格区域(可以是带公式的),然后在剪贴板窗格中,直接点击某一项内容旁边的下拉箭头,选择“粘贴”或“选择性粘贴”到目标位置。这尤其适合需要从多个分散区域收集最终数值进行汇总的场景,避免了来回切换和重复操作。 预防优于解决:培养规范的数据处理习惯 最后,最高级的技巧是建立良好的习惯,从源头上减少此类问题的发生。在设计表格时,尽量将数据输入区、公式计算区和结果汇报区分开。例如,用单独的sheet存放原始数据和关键参数,用另一个sheet进行复杂的公式计算,最终需要呈现或分发的报表sheet,则通过链接或“选择性粘贴-数值”的方式从计算区提取固化后的结果。这样,当你需要复制分发最终报表时,直接从报表sheet复制,里面已经是干净的数值,彻底规避了“excel公式得出的数据怎么复制粘贴的内容不一样”的困扰。同时,对重要文件进行定期备份和版本管理,确保在误操作后有路可退。 总而言之,excel公式得出的数据怎么复制粘贴的内容不一样,并非软件故障,而是由单元格公式与数值的本质区别、默认的复制粘贴逻辑以及引用关系变化共同造成的。通过深入理解其原理,并熟练掌握“选择性粘贴为数值”这一核心技巧,辅以正确的引用方法、格式管理和校对习惯,你就能完全掌控数据的流转,确保每一次复制粘贴都能得到预期中一致、准确的结果,从而让你的数据分析工作更加高效和可靠。
推荐文章
在Excel中,要将公式计算出的结果而非公式本身复制粘贴到其他单元格或表格,最核心的方法是使用“选择性粘贴”功能,并选择“数值”选项,这能确保您粘贴的是最终数据,从而避免因引用变化导致的数据错误。本文将详细解析excel公式得出的数据怎么复制粘贴到表格里的多种情景与专业技巧。
2026-03-03 22:41:47
398人看过
Excel公式自动计算方法的类型主要包括基础算术运算、函数驱动的计算、动态数组公式、以及通过数据透视表等工具实现的自动化分析,掌握这些方法能显著提升数据处理效率与准确性。
2026-03-03 21:51:55
148人看过
面对“财务excel公式计算大全公式汇总图”这一需求,核心在于系统地整合与可视化财务工作中高频使用的计算公式,帮助从业者快速查阅与应用,从而提升数据处理效率与准确性。本文将为您梳理关键公式类别、构建逻辑清晰的汇总框架,并提供实用的可视化图表示例与进阶应用技巧。
2026-03-03 21:50:28
378人看过
面对“excel公式得出的数据怎么复制汇总表”这一问题,核心需求在于将包含动态公式的计算结果,以固定数值的形式安全、准确地转移或整合到另一个汇总表格中,避免因引用源变化或位置移动导致的数据错误,其关键在于理解并使用选择性粘贴中的“数值”粘贴功能,并结合相对引用与绝对引用的灵活调整,这是处理此类任务的标准操作概要。
2026-03-03 21:49:01
284人看过
.webp)
.webp)
.webp)
